Consider exploring the following innovative APIs that can redefine how your applications interact with data:

  • OpenAI API: An industry leader in natural language processing, this API allows for seamless text generation, conversation handling, and more.
  • IBM Watson: Capable of understanding and responding to natural language queries, it excels in data analytics and AI-driven insights.
  • Clarifai: A powerful image and video recognition tool that utilizes machine learning to categorize visual content effectively.
  • Google Cloud Vision: This API enables developers to integrate image analysis features, such as label detection and facial recognition, into their applications.
  • Microsoft Azure Cognitive Services: A collection of APIs that empower applications with vision, speech, and language capabilities, fostering enhanced interactivity.

Integrating AI APIs Seamlessly into Your Projects

Integrating AI APIs Seamlessly into Your Projects

Integrating AI APIs into your projects opens up a world of possibilities, enhancing functionality and user experience without starting from scratch. As you embark on this journey, keep in mind the following considerations to ensure a smooth integration:

  • Documentation: Always check the API’s documentation for detailed instructions and examples.
  • Authentication: Understand the authentication process, as most APIs require secure token or key management.
  • Rate Limits: Be aware of any rate limiting imposed by the API to prevent service interruptions.
  • Testing: Utilize sandbox environments for testing before going live to mitigate risks.
